<html>
    <head>
      <base href="https://bugs.freedesktop.org/">
    </head>
    <body>
      <p>
        <div>
            <b><a class="bz_bug_link 
          bz_status_NEW "
   title="NEW - userptr deadlock in Vulkan CTS: mmu_notifier vs workers vs struct_mutex"
   href="https://bugs.freedesktop.org/show_bug.cgi?id=108456#c25">Comment # 25</a>
              on <a class="bz_bug_link 
          bz_status_NEW "
   title="NEW - userptr deadlock in Vulkan CTS: mmu_notifier vs workers vs struct_mutex"
   href="https://bugs.freedesktop.org/show_bug.cgi?id=108456">bug 108456</a>
              from <span class="vcard"><a class="email" href="mailto:chris@chris-wilson.co.uk" title="Chris Wilson <chris@chris-wilson.co.uk>"> <span class="fn">Chris Wilson</span></a>
</span></b>
        <pre>(In reply to Tvrtko Ursulin from <a href="show_bug.cgi?id=108456#c24">comment #24</a>)
<span class="quote">> CI_DRM_5255 or newer runs contain the fix.

> Note that this is not fixing the userptr problem, just the system hang after
> GPU hang which should enable more comfortable testing of Chris' proposed
> userptr fixes.</span >

Also note that mesa kbl hangs were quite capable of locking up the system
before v4.18... To fully protect ourselves we have to prevent any of the
incremental mesa batches from continuing to execute after a hang, as the
context contains none of the register settings or accrued GPU state that the
batches depend upon.</pre>
        </div>
      </p>


      <hr>
      <span>You are receiving this mail because:</span>

      <ul>
          <li>You are the QA Contact for the bug.</li>
          <li>You are on the CC list for the bug.</li>
      </ul>
    </body>
</html>